Ilkley Brewery Hendrix

Hendrix

 

Ilkley Brewery in Ilkley, West Yorkshire, England 🏴󠁧󠁢󠁥󠁮󠁧󠁿

  Pale Ale - American Style / APA Regular
Score
6.41
ABV: 4.9% IBU: - Ticks: 13
Enjoy the experience. Pioneering, Inspiring, Original. 50 years since Jimi played Ilkley…. Clean and fresh, the American way. Brewed with oats to soften the brazen hoppy edge.

Malts: Golden Promise, Wheat & Oats ( All UK)
Hops: Azacca, El Dorado, Chinook, Eureka & Mosaic (All USA)

7
Appearance - 8 | Aroma - 6 | Flavor - 7 | Texture - 8 | Overall - 7

330 ml can, from Ales By Mail. ABV is 4.9%. Deep golden colour, slightly hazy. Large white head. Moderate aroma of fruity and piney American hops, some dust and grain. Refreshing flavour, fruity and piney hops, softened by oats. Nice bitterness.
